There is a regular need in the kernel to provide a way to declare having
a dynamically sized set of trailing elements in a structure. Kernel code
should always use “flexible array members”[1] for these cases. The older
style of one-element or zero-length arrays should no longer be used[2].

Replace a one-element array with a flexible-array member in struct
imgu_fw_header and use the struct_size() helper.

This also helps with the ongoing efforts to globally enable
-Warray-bounds and get us closer to being able to tighten the
FORTIFY_SOURCE routines on memcpy().

Originally this was sizeof() the pointer which is clearly wrong.  Then
patch 1 changed it to force that binary_header[] had at least one
element, but now it's changed again to say that binary_header[] can have
zero elements.  So either patch 1 or patch 2 is wrong.

I feel like the probably the correct fix is to just fold these two
patches together and say that binary_header[] with zero elements is
allowed.  But I don't know this code well.
